

Charlotte was born in 1930 to parents David and Grace (Blank) Burke in Seattle Washington, the second of four children. She graduated in 1950 from West Seattle High School. She lived most of her adult life in Renton WA and worked for The Boeing Company for 30 plus years as an engineering assistant, retiring in 1992.
Charlotte loved to travel both abroad and through the United States, she loved the mountains and especially time at Ocean Shores, the ocean gave her great peace. She enjoyed the theater going to many productions in the Seattle area. She was a lifelong reader and book enthusiast, even later in life when her eyesight failed her Audio books became her favorite pastime. She was lover of the old classics both music and movies. Pinki loved animals especially her cats & they are all together again in heaven.
Pinki is survived by her younger brother Mike (Gloria) Burke of Tuson Arizona, by many Nieces and Nephews, Great Nieces and Great Nephews, never having children of her own she loved and enjoyed her extended family.
She was preceded in death by parents, David & Grace Burke, Sister Jeanette Sweet of Littlerock WA and Brother Ronald Burke of Gig Harbor WA
